    Is Anthem Country Club Really Worth It?

    If you’re searching for this, you’ve probably already toured a home or two on Anthem Country Club, Henderson, Nevada. You’ve seen the waterfall at the entrance, the mountain views, the manicured streets. And now you’re asking the question every serious buyer should ask before writing an offer: is this actually worth what it costs — in dollars, in HOA dues, in lifestyle trade-offs?

    Here’s a straight answer, from someone who lives here, and not a sales pitch.

    What Anthem Country Club Actually Is

    Anthem Country Club sits at the base of Black Mountain in Henderson, part of the larger master-planned Anthem community originally developed by Del Webb in the late 1990s. It’s a guard-gated, 24-hour manned community — separate from Sun City Anthem next door, which is the age-restricted section. Anthem Country Club is not age-restricted, which matters if you’re a family or a working professional, not just a retiree.

    The community centers around an 18-hole championship golf course designed by Hale Irwin and Keith Foster, with the clubhouse and amenities built around it. 

    The Lifestyle: What You’re Actually Paying For

    This is where Anthem earns its reputation. Residents have access to:

    • A resort-style pool and a separate six-lane lap pool
    • A roughly 2,500 sq. ft. fitness center
    • Tennis and pickleball courts
    • Walking and jogging trails throughout the community, plus direct proximity to the Sloan Canyon National Conservation Area
    • Landscaped grounds and waterfall features maintained to a consistent standard across the entire community

    The HOA isn’t just collecting a check — it’s enforcing design review on renovations, additions, and exterior changes, which is exactly why the community doesn’t feel disjointed or dated the way some 25-year-old master plans do.

    Golf and social membership at the country club itself is separate from the HOA. You can live in Anthem Country Club, pay your HOA dues, and never set foot on the course.

    The Real Numbers

    Buyers get this backwards constantly, so let’s separate it clearly:

    HOA dues: Typically under $200/month depending on the property. This covers common area landscaping, 24-hour guard-gated security, and community amenities — pools, fitness center, courts, trails.

    Country Club membership (golf or social): A separate, optional cost on top of the HOA. This is not included in your home purchase or your HOA dues.

    Home prices: As of mid-2025, the median sale price for an existing single-family home in Anthem Country Club sat around $1.8 million — significantly above the broader Nevada median. Pricing varies widely by lot, view, and whether the home is custom or production-built. 

    Who Anthem Country Club Is Actually For

    Anthem Country Club works well for:

    • Buyers who want guard-gated privacy and consistent design standards without needing golf access
    • Executives and professionals who want to be close to the 215 Beltway and roughly 15 minutes from the Strip, without living in it
    • Golfers who want a private, well-maintained Hale Irwin course and don’t mind paying separately for that access
    • Buyers who value HOA enforcement — if you want a neighbor’s home to look as maintained as yours, this is the trade-off that buys you that

    It’s a weaker fit for buyers who want zero HOA involvement in exterior decisions, or who are chasing golf-course-community pricing without factoring in club dues on top of the mortgage.

    The Verdict

    Is it worth it? For the right buyer, yes — and the “right buyer” is someone who’s paying for the whole system, not just the house. You’re buying into consistent maintenance, real security, a genuinely elevated amenity package, and an address that holds its value in the Henderson market. What you’re not automatically buying is golf access, so don’t let a listing photo of the fairway assume that cost for you.
